Summary:
ReGeneration Schools Avondale Elementary is the sole public charter elementary school serving grades K-4 in this area, with a total enrollment of 126 students. The school has been facing significant challenges, with its performance declining over the past three school years and ranking in the bottom 5% of Ohio elementary schools for the 2024-2025 school year. The school's proficiency rates on state assessments are significantly lower than the state averages in both mathematics and English language arts, and its chronic absenteeism rate is an alarming 80.5%.
Despite the school's struggles, there are some positive metrics to consider. The school had a 78.6% four-year graduation rate for the 2020-2021 school year, and its per-student spending of $6,835 for the 2018-2019 school year was in line with the state average. However, the lack of data on the school's socioeconomic context makes it difficult to fully understand the factors contributing to its performance.
Overall, ReGeneration Schools Avondale Elementary appears to be facing significant challenges in providing a high-quality education to its students. The school's declining performance, low academic proficiency, and high chronic absenteeism rates suggest that targeted interventions and support may be necessary to improve student outcomes.
